 Iran’s economy grew by 3.3% in the first three quarters of the current fiscal year (March 21-Dec. 21, 2022) compared with the preceding year’s corresponding period, the Statistical Center of Iran said in a new report.

The report added that excluding crude oil production, the growth rate stood at 2.9%.

A breakup of economic sectors by SCI shows the “industries and mines” and “services” groups registered 5.3% and 2.6% growth respectively, while “agriculture” contracted by 4.3%.

The “industries and mines” group has five sub-categories of “crude oil extraction”, “mines”, “industry”, “energy” and “construction”, which registered a growth of 5.6%, 0.9%, 5.1%, 9.5% and -2.2%.
